Marc Massanari is a scholar working on Physiology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Immunology and Allergy. According to data from OpenAlex, Marc Massanari has authored 43 papers receiving a total of 873 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 31 papers in Physiology, 17 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 16 papers in Immunology and Allergy. Recurrent topics in Marc Massanari’s work include Asthma and respiratory diseases (30 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(16 papers) and Inhalation and Respiratory Drug Delivery (9 papers). Marc Massanari is often cited by papers focused on Asthma and respiratory diseases (30 papers), Allergic Rhinitis and Sensitization (16 papers) and Inhalation and Respiratory Drug Delivery (9 papers). Marc Massanari collaborates with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and United Kingdom. Marc Massanari's co-authors include Farid Kianifard, Robert K. Zeldin, William W. Busse, Gregory P. Geba, Pablo A. Jimenez, Leon Reinstein, Stephen T. Holgate, Nicola J. Smith, Harold S. Nelson and Thomas B. Casale and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Allergy and Clinical Immunology, CHEST Journal and Experimental Biology and Medicine.
